Increasing Prevalence of Gestational Diabetes and Pregnancy-Related Hypertension in Los Angeles County, California, 1991–2003

Ethnicity 1991 1992 1993 1994 1995 1996 1997 1998 1999 2000 2001 2002 2003
White 13.8 18.1 18.5 17.9 19.2 20.3 22.4 25.5 26.8 29.3 30.9 32.6 35.7
Black 14.5 17.7 20.1 22.0 21.8 25.4 23.4 25.1 33.9 32.2 33.8 40.3 37.6
Hispanic 14.8 21.6 26.7 31.7 30.6 33.3 35.7 41.8 45.3 47.4 50.6 56.9 55.9
Asian/Pacific Islander 17.0 22.9 25.0 29.4 30.3 33.1 36.5 39.9 47.6 46.6 51.5 53.5 51.8
All 14.5 20.3 23.2 26.4 26.2 28.7 30.6 35.1 38.8 40.4 43.4 48.1 47.9

Figure 1. Age-Adjusted Rates of Gestational Diabetes Among All Women and by Race/Ethnicity — Los Angeles County, California, 1991–2003

Ethnicity 1991 1992 1993 1994 1995 1996 1997 1998 1999 2000 2001 2002 2003
White 37.1 38.3 40.2 43.8 46.2 49.2 46.1 49.7 49.3 51.5 51.7 50.3 51.6
Black 55.1 53.1 61.4 62.7 68.7 74.5 74.2 80.5 87.0 86.6 85.1 90.0 92.0
Hispanic 42.3 41.9 41.5 46.4 47.5 45.5 47.0 50.0 52.2 51.4 54.0 52.6 53.9
Asian/Pacific Islander 29.4 29.7 28.8 29.9 34.2 37.7 34.6 36.7 41.5 36.0 38.5 34.9 36.2
All 40.5 40.5 41.8 45.5 47.3 47.8 47.2 50.9 52.9 52.1 54.0 53.4 54.4

Figure 2. Age-Adjusted Rates of Pregnancy-Related Hypertension Among All Women and by Race/Ethnicity — Los Angeles County, California, 1991–2003
